## Authentication

The SpoolPilot printer-spooler microservice accepts requests only from internal callers presenting a valid service key in the request header. Keys are scoped to enqueue and status operations; cancellation requires an elevated scope. Keys rotate every 60 days. For audit purposes, the currently active key for the staging spooler is listed below.

API key for yagag-fawif: zpat4_Gful

Subject: Secure room for interviews — night shift

Night team,

Room 3C is now the designated secure interview room. Candidates arriving after 20:00 wait in the lobby; do not let them upstairs unescorted. Hiring managers from Brantloch Systems will collect them in person. Keep 3C locked between sessions. Cleaners do not have access — leave bins outside the door. Any issues, call the duty manager. To open 3C for authorised staff, enter the code below on the keypad.

turnstile pass: bdg-YEOZLM-79341408

Heads up, reviewer: this alert fires when Voxgrind's GPU memory profiler sees allocator fragmentation above 35% for ten straight minutes on any training node. Usually it means someone's caching tensors across epochs again. Check the per-kernel breakdown in the profiler dashboard before paging anyone — half the time it self-heals after checkpoint flush. If it sticks around, loop in the tooling crew at the address below.

billing contact of fajog-fafop = fraox.istdor@nelvrosys.corp

Subject: Rotated key for Plottica address autocomplete

Hi, and welcome aboard. As part of our quarterly rotation we've issued a new credential for Plottica, the internal widget that powers address autocomplete across our checkout forms. The previous key will be revoked at the end of the week, so please replace it in your development environment today. Test a few lookups afterward to confirm suggestions load. Your new key follows.

app token of tagug-hahaf = kto2_9v

### Step 4: Breaker check before deploy

Before pushing Lornbridge to prod, peek at the circuit breaker guarding the upstream Hexfall API. If it's open or flapping, hold the deploy — seriously, just wait. Reset via `lorn breaker reset` once Hexfall is healthy. Deploys won't go out unsigned, so grab the current deploy key, pasted right below.

release key, kajeg-yawif: bky6_axksxH